Here’s More Sega Genesis Mini Games Confirmed
By Syazwan Bahri|April 19, 2019|1 Comment
Sega has announced another slew of classic games to be confirmed on the Sega Genesis Mini retro console. Or Mega Drive Mini for us Asians.

They have revealed another 10 out of the 40 games pre-installed on the console. The games will differ according to region, so we’ll break it down for you.

These games will join the other confirmed games on the list such as Castlevania: Bloodlines [about friggin’ time – Mr Toffee], Powerball, and the beloved classic, Sonic The Hedgehog. For the full list of initially confirmed games, you can check out our previous story here.
The Sega Genesis Mini will be launched on 19 September worldwide. However, there’s still no word on the pricing.
